As soon as you have obtained your zebra finches, correct care is important for their wellness. Here are some key elements to think about:
Diet and Nutrition
A balanced diet is crucial for the health of zebra finches. They primarily consume seeds, however a well-rounded diet also includes:
Fresh Fruits: Apples, oranges, and berries.Vegetables: Leafy greens, carrots, and bell peppers.Protein Sources: Hard-boiled eggs or commercially offered protein supplements.Social Needs
Zebra finches are extremely social creatures. To keep them happy and healthy, it is recommended to keep them in sets or little groups. Solo finches can become lonely and stressed out, leading to health issues.
Health and Maintenance
Routine check-ups with an avian vet are suggested to ensure your birds are healthy. Look for indications of health problem, such as sleepiness, changes in eating practices, or sagging wings. Tidy the cage frequently to avoid the spread of bacteria and other contaminants.
Frequently Asked Questions1. Can I keep only one zebra finch?
While it is possible, it is not suggested. Zebra finches grow on social interaction, so having at least one buddy for them is perfect.
2. Just how much do zebra finches cost?
The rate can vary depending upon where you buy them. Expect to pay between ₤ 10 and ₤ 25 for a single finch from an animal store, while breeders may charge anywhere from ₤ 20 to ₤ 100 for particular mutations.
3. How big should the cage be?
A great rule of thumb is to have a cage that is at least 24" x 18" x 18". The more space, the better, as zebra finches enjoy to fly and explore.
4. How often do zebra finches need to be fed?
Provide fresh food and tidy water every day. Get rid of leftover food daily to keep the cage clean and avoid spoilage.
